Краткое описание отладочных плат Spartan-3 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Краткое описание отладочных плат Spartan-3



Ниже на рис. 1 представлены основные компоненты отладочной платы Spartan-3 Starter Kit, а на рис. 2 ее более современный вариант на базе микросхемы Spartan-3Е. Напоминаем, что для тех студенческих бригад, которые используют плату с ПЛИС CPLD Cool Runner2,краткое описание отладочной платы на базе CPLD следует смотреть в разделе описания второго лабораторного задания, а более подробные описания можно найти в каталоге LAB_CPLD на файлах в компьютерах учебного класса кафедры ВМСС.

 

В состав отладочной платы Spartan-3 входят:

1) микросхема ПЛИС Spartan-3 XC3S200-FT256 с эквивалентной логической емкостью 200 000 вентилей (это отражено в названии микросхемы:

3S-Спартан-3, 200-тысяч эквивалентных вентилей, FT256-тип корпуса);

2) флеш - память 2 Мбит, из них 1 Мбит свободного места для пользователя;

3) два ОЗУ 256 К×16 SRAM;

4) разьем видеопорта VGA;

5) разьемы порта RS-232 и порта PS/2;

6) 4 семисегментных жидкокристаллических индикатора;

7) 8 светодиодов (их нумерация слева направо LD7 ─ LD0; они связаны на плате с контактами микросхемы ПЛИС с именами P11, P12, N12, P13, N14, L12, P14, K12);

 

 

Рис.1.Структура отладочной платы Спартан 3 Стартер Кит

 

8) 4 нажимные кнопки (их нумерация слева направо и имена: BTN3 ─ BTN0, они связаны с контактами микросхемы L14, L13, M14, M13);

9) 8 ползунковых переключателей (их нумерация слева направо SW7 ─ SW0, они связаны с контактами микросхемы K13, K14, J13, J14, H13, H14, G12, F12);

10) генератор тактовых импульсов 50 МГц (связан с контактом Т9 микросхемы ПЛИС).

Кроме того в составе платы есть микросхема с ПЛИС типа CPLD серии 9000, но в практикуме ее не используют по причине наличия более современной платы с ПЛИС COOL RUNNER 2.

 

Имена контактов микросхемы ПЛИС, соединенных на плате с кнопками и светодиодами отладочной платы вам придется использовать в ходе выполнения проекта при создании файла конструкторских ограничений(сonstraints). Это текстовый файл с расширением.UCF

(см. приложение А).

Например, для проекта D-триггера с двумя выходами Q,NQ и входами C,D он содержит такой текст.

NET "C" LOC = T9;

NET "D" LOC = F12;

NET "Q" LOC = P14;

NET "NQ" LOC = K12;

Ниже на рис.2 представлена отладочная плата с ПЛИС SPARTAN-3E.

Ее преимущество в возможности программирования ПЛИС через порт USB на компьютерах, в которых нет порта LPT.Плата включает

 

1. Блок питания.

2. Шестиконтактный порт для расширения (Header J1).

3. -Контактный порт для расширения (Header J2).

4. Четыре ползунковых переключателя, соединенные с контактами ПЛИС -N17,H18,L14,L13

5. Восемь светодиодов-f12,t12,e11,f11,c11,d11,e9,f9.

6. Разьем - SMA

7. Гнездо для дополнительного тактового генератора

 

Рис.2.Структура отладочной платы Спартан 3 Е

 

 

8. Четыре нажимных кнопки (BTN_North-BTN_WEST, cоединенные с контактами ПЛИС V4,H13,C17,D18) и расположенные вокруг вращательной нажимной кнопки (rotary push button).

9. 10/100 Ethernet порт

10. RS 232 переходник уровней напряжения питания

11. Последовательный порт

12. PS/2 порт

13. Видеопорт

14. Ж.К дисплей

15. Параллельный порт

16. Кабель загрузки USB(а не JITAG,как в первой плате)

17. ЦАП, АЦП

18. Коннектор JTAG

19. Тактовый генератор, соединенный с контактом С9 микросхемы ПЛИС

На плате есть вторая микросхема – ‘это ПЛИС типа CPLD COOR RUNNER 2, но обычно она в практикуме не используется в силу ограниченных логических возможностей.

Файл конструкторских ограничений для проектов на этой плате строится так же, как и для проектов на ПЛИС SPARTAN-3, но номера контактов ПЛИС естественно другие.

Например, для проекта D -триггера с одним выходом, реализуемого на плате СПАРТАН 3Е, файл конструкторских ограничений может быть таким

NET "C" LOC = С9;

NET "D" LOC = L13;

NET "Q" LOC = F12;

 

ЛАБОРАТОРНАЯ РАБОТА № 1



Поделиться:


Последнее изменение этой страницы: 2016-12-17; просмотров: 433;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.139.97.157 (0.006 с.)